Bingo Etiquette Unveiled: Understanding the Social Norms
when stepping into the vibrant world of bingo halls,it’s essential to embrace the unspoken rules that foster a pleasant gaming atmosphere. Respect for fellow players is paramount; shouting or distractions during the game can easily irritate others.If you’re new to the game,don’t hesitate to ask questions—but do so between rounds to avoid interrupting the flow. Additionally, keep noise levels to a minimum during calls, and use your “inside voice” when celebrating a win. These small gestures can greatly enhance the experience for everyone around you.
Another key component of appropriate bingo behavior is being mindful of your personal space and belongings. Be aware of your surroundings, ensuring you don’t accidentally bump elbows with your neighbor or crowd their cards. When it comes to the use of electronic devices, silence your phone before entering the hall, and refrain from taking calls during play. Here’s a rapid look at some do’s and don’ts:
Do’s | Don’ts |
Cheer quietly when you win | Shout out loud during calls |
Ask for help if unsure | Interrupt ongoing games |
Share amiable conversations between rounds | Encroach on others’ personal space |
Respecting Your Fellow Players: The Importance of Shared Space
Engaging in a game of bingo isn’t just about luck; it’s also about courtesy. Each player contributes to the atmosphere of the hall,and small actions can either enhance or disrupt the experience. To foster a welcoming environment, always consider the comfort and enjoyment of those around you.Simple gestures can go a long way, such as maintaining an appropriate noise level and being mindful of your personal space. This ensures everyone can hear the numbers being called and focus on the game without distractions.
When sharing the hall,it’s essential to adhere to some basic etiquette. Here are a few key pointers to keep in mind:
- Be aware of your surroundings: Avoid blocking pathways or other players’ views of their cards.
- Stay seated: If you need to get up, do so quietly and try not to disturb others.
- Respect personal space: Give fellow players room to play comfortably, especially during busy games.
- Cheer, don’t jeer: Celebrate wins joyfully but maintain a spirit of camaraderie.
Remember, your behavior can greatly affect the overall experience. Positive interactions not only enhance your game but also build friendships and community within the hall.

Winning with Grace: Handling Success and Defeat Elegantly
Success in the bingo hall can be thrilling, yet it’s crucial to celebrate your wins with humility and kindness. Show gratitude for fellow players by acknowledging their efforts, nonetheless of the outcome. A simple smile or a congratulatory nod goes a long way.Maintaining a sense of camaraderie fosters a positive atmosphere where everyone feels valued. Here are some do’s to keep in mind:
- Share the Joy: When you win, consider treating your friends to drinks or small snacks.
- Encourage Others: Offer words of encouragement to those who didn’t win this time.
- Keep Celebrations Short: Enjoy your victory, but don’t overshadow others’ experiences.
On the flip side, when faced with defeat, embracing grace ensures that the spirit of the game stays intact. While it may be tempting to express frustration, remember that every player faces ups and downs. Responding with respect and dignity can soften disappointment. Here’s a brief guide on how to handle losses gracefully:
- Stay Positive: Compliment the winner and acknowledge their skills.
- Avoid Complaints: Keep negative comments about the game or rules to yourself.
- Learn and Move On: Analyze your gameplay for betterment, but don’t dwell on the loss.
